Add support for fluent Querydsl and Query by Example query definition.
We now support the functional fluent query definition API for imperative and reactive usage with Querydsl and Query by Example.
Page<PersonProjection> first = repository.findBy(Example.of(probe),
it -> it.as(PersonProjection.class).project("firstname").page(PageRequest.of(0, 1, Sort.by("firstname"))));
